2shopvults are great against P on 4 player maps, if he goes fast expand you can end the game right there and if not you get probekills and mapcontrol with mines and expand at the same time so you will almost never get economically behind. With 2shops you can also quickly get siege and tanks if he goes for proxy/ fast goon pressure. Great build in TvT too.
I´ve been doing fast tank builds in TvZ but a bit too risky IMO, you can get raped badly by fast muta and hydra builds or then I´m not doing it right. I also do 1rax FE against Z on maps where you can make atleast somekinda wall/simcity. Then you can be aggressive from 2base without turtling too much.

And you should try other maps too, I suggest you learn atleast 1-2 4player macromaps and 1-2 two- or threeplayer maps. It´s fun to see what you can get away with in different maps.
Tornado, Fighting Spirit, Match Point, Outsider and El Nino are my favourites.

I cannot comment on 2-rax, but I would agree that 2-fact is not a cheese. It really comes down the definition of cheese, but 2-fact builds rely a lot on the micro of both players. I think cheese builds are when you do a build that leaves a large factor of the result up to total chance, like a coin-flip. Either this works because of this, or it fails because of that.

Four gate goon PvP for example I would say is a cheese, because if they didn't DT, you have a really good shot of winning based on little skill, however if they went DT, you are pretty much fucked.
